Are people in St. Augustine older or younger than people in Grants?
- The Median Age in St. Augustine is 12.6 years older than in Grants.

Are housing costs cheaper in St. Augustine or Grants?
- St. Augustine housing costs are 255.1% more expensive than Grants hous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, St. Augustine or Grants?
- The average commute for residents of St. Augustine is 4.8 minutes longer than it is for residents of Grants.

Things to do in Grants?
Living in Grants, NM is a peaceful and serene experience. The area is home to a small population of about 9,800 people, which makes it an ideal place for those seeking a quiet and laid back lifestyle. The town itself has plenty of charming attractions, including a historic downtown district with unique shops, restaurants, galleries and cafes. Along with this are opportunities for outdoor activities such as hiking, biking, camping and fishing in the nearby Cibola National Forest. The community is friendly and welcoming towards newcomers as well, making it an ideal place to settle down and start a new life.
